Examine your Pressure and Temperature Level Shutoffs


Your hot water heater's temperature and stress valves regulate the temperature level as well as pressure within the hot water heater container. These valves will protect against an explosion if your tank obtains as well hot or if the stress surpasses safe degrees.
Sadly, these safety tools give no caution when they go bad. You can confirm your shutoff's effectiveness by hanging on to the valve's lever. If it remains in good condition, water needs to drain. If no water flows out or a trickle is launched, hurry and also get your shutoffs taken care of.

Scan for fire hazards.


As you inspect your valves, provide its surroundings a twice. Check the area for fire hazards, particularly if you use a gas-powered water heater.
Initially, check for combustible materials like fuel, gas containers, and various other heat-generating appliances. Next off, look for bits of paper and also wood, including garbage. Do not deal with your garbage close to your hot water heater tools.
You would succeed to maintain any clothing much from your hot water heater. Should a fire begin, these materials will promote its spread. That said, your washing line need to not be close to your water heater.

Constantly maintain appropriate air flow.


If your water heater isn't appropriately aired vent, it'll lead fumes right into your house. This can trigger breathing concerns and provide you cough or an allergic reaction.
A good vent need to face up or have an upright angle, leading the smoke away from the family. If your air vent doesn't follow this style, it might be an installation mistake.
You require a plumber's help to take care of inadequate water heater air flow.

Teach your household exactly how to shut off the hot water heater.


Throughout this scenic tour, reveal your family how to turn off the heating unit, particularly if it is a gas heating unit. They must additionally recognize when to transform it off. As an example, if there is a gas leakage, if the water stress drops too low, or if the water heater is overheating. You should also turn off your water heater when you'll be away for a few days, and when the tank is empty.

Constantly preset the optimum temperature level.


Warm water burns in the house prevail. You can protect against crashes, conserve power as well as respect the atmosphere just by presetting your hot water heater's optimum temperature level. One of the most practical warm water temperature is 120F. Water at this temperature is safe for adults, youngsters, and also the senior.

TIPS FOR MAKING SURE YOUR WATER HEATER HAS A LONG LIFE


Flush the Water Heater Yearly


Sediment can build up over time in a water heater, shortening its lifespan. To prevent this, you should flush your water heater at least once per year. Flushing will help to remove any sediment that has built up and improve the efficiency of your water heater.


Install a Water Softener


If you live in an area with hard water, it's especially important to install a water softener. Hard water can cause sediment to build up more quickly in your gas water heater, so this will help to extend its life. A softener is also beneficial for your appliances, plumbing, and skin!


Turn Down the Temperature


The higher the temperature of your water heater, the shorter its lifespan will be. If you turn down the temperature to around 120 degrees Fahrenheit, you can increase the life of your water heater. Lowered settings are also more energy-efficient, so you'll save money on your gas bill each month.


Get Annual Maintenance


It's important to get annual maintenance for your water heater to help extend its life. A professional can check for any issues and make sure the gas line is properly hooked up. They can also flush the unit and check the anode rod to prevent corrosion.


Consider a Tankless Water Heater


If you're in the market for a new water heater, you might want to consider a tankless unit. Tankless water heaters have a much longer life expectancy than gas water heaters, so this is a good option if you're looking for longevity. They're also more energy-efficient, so you'll save money on your gas bill each month.
